What's The Definition Of Flabbergasted?

[adj] as if struck dumb with astonishment and surprise; "a circle of policement stood dumbfounded by her denial of having seem the accident"; "the flabbergasted aldermen were speechless"; "was thunderstruck by the news of his promotion"

Synonyms | Synonyms for Flabbergasted: dumbfounded | dumfounded | stupefied | surprised | thunderstruck
